I've seen this, but only on a couple recorded shows. Last night I watched Pan Am, recorded Sunday. Picture froze at 24-minute mark while FF during a commercial. Stopped the recording, restarted and tried again without FF. Still froze. Only way to get past the freeze point was to use the "chapter" views to start after the 24-minute mark. 

I have a Motorola 7232 DVR.
